Zoledronic acid monohydrate(CGP 42446; ZOL 446) is an activator of protein kinase C with apoptotic effects on multiple myeloma cell lines. It inhibited proliferation of human foetal osteoblastic cell line (hFOB) with an IC50 of 40 uM.
A highly potent bisphosphonate and activator of PKC.

| Solubilidad | Soluble in water (7 mg/ml), 0.1N NaOH, methanol (0.12 mg/ml at 25 °C), and ethanol (0.13 mg/ml at 25 °C). |
